Default Wheel, tires, suspension

Well the title says it. Looking to see if anybody knows the set up on this car. Would love to set my car up like this. Also looking to see if anybody has ran an 11'-12' wide wheel with a 315 tire, on a lowered car with no body modifications?

Kinesis wheels 18 and 19's, 275 in the front Michelin PS2 and 355 in the rear Pirelli Pzero Nero (terrible tire), running pfadt coil overs and hotchkis sway bars

handles pretty good too
